Prof Ian Young, vice-chancellor of the Australian National University, says: At the heart of the package is the proposal that universities, rather than government, should set the price students pay. This is an important principal and, in the view of the Group of Eight which I represent, it is fundamental to driving a diverse system. If institutions are all funded in the same way they are inevitably driven to delivering education in a very similar form. There is simply very little scope to offer new and different learning styles, particularly when the price set by government is inadequate. [...]From a UK perspective the learning here may be that the next step for you may also be deregulation. I suggest you watch how Australia fares in this new world.
